Since tomato paste is denser than water, the volume of 6 oz. of tomato paste is going to be less than 6 fl. oz. A 6 oz. can of tomato paste contains approximately 10 tablespoons, based on the nutritional information label on the can. A serving is 2 tablespoons. United States legal tablespoon (used in nutrition labeling): 15 mL; United Kingdom tablespoon: 17.76 mL; Australia tablespoon: 20 mL; Australia’s tablespoon is quite a bit different. This is because an Australia tablespoon holds 4 teaspoons. Be aware of this if you use a recipe from Australia. To convert tablespoons to fluid ounces, you divide the number of tablespoons by 2. Number of fluid ounces = Number of tablespoons ÷ 2. For example, if you want to know how many fluid ounces are in 5 tablespoons, you divide 5 by 2. Number of fluid ounces = Number of tablespoons ÷ 2. Number of fluid ounces = 5 ÷ 2. Number of fluid ounces = 2.5
